Does the Lectin-Free Diet Work for Gut Health and Weight Loss?

Unpacking the Evidence

The lectin-free diet has gained attention for its potential health benefits, particularly concerning gut health and weight loss. Lectins, a type of protein found in various foods, have been implicated in digestive issues and inflammation when consumed in large amounts. Proponents of the diet suggest that eliminating lectins from the diet can lead to improved gut health and contribute to weight management.

While some individuals report positive outcomes after adopting a lectin-free diet, including relief from digestive discomfort and weight loss, scientific research provides a mixed perspective. Studies have shown that diets rich in beans and legumes, which are high in lectins, can actually be beneficial for weight control. Critics argue that the diet's benefits might be less about lectin avoidance and more about reducing processed foods and increasing the intake of whole foods.

The Basics of a Lectin-Free Diet

The lectin-free diet reduces intake of lectins, proteins thought by some to have negative health effects. It involves strict dietary adjustments, excluding certain food groups while embracing others.

Understanding Lectins and Their Role

Lectins are a type of protein found in various foods, notably in beans, lentils, grains, and certain vegetables and fruits. Some research and dietary theories suggest that lectins can disrupt digestion and lead to gut health issues when consumed in large amounts. The lectin-free diet is based on the premise that reducing these proteins can improve gastrointestinal health and contribute to weight loss.

Foods to Exclude in a Lectin-Free Diet

In a lectin-free diet, several food groups are typically eliminated:

  • Beans and lentils, which are high in lectins.

  • Grains, particularly wheat, which contain lectin proteins.

  • Nuts and seeds, including peanuts and sunflower seeds.

  • Nightshade vegetables, such as tomatoes, potatoes, and eggplants.

Foods to Include in a Lectin-Free Diet

A lectin-free diet encourages the consumption of:

  • Leafy greens like spinach and romaine lettuce.

  • Vegetables low in lectins such as asparagus and broccoli.

  • Fruits considered to have lower lectin content.

  • Pastured and wild-caught meats, recognized as lectin-free protein sources.

By focusing on these permitted foods, the diet aims to reduce the potential negative effects of lectins on the body.

Pros and Cons of Eliminating Lectins

In the debate over the lectin-free diet's efficacy for gut health and weight loss, it is critical to consider its potential health benefits alongside the potential for nutrient deficiencies and health concerns.

Potential Health Benefits

Weight Management: Some individuals find that avoiding lectins helps them in managing their weight. This could be due to eliminating processed foods and opting for whole foods as part of the diet change.

Digestive Health: A reduction in foods that contain lectins may benefit some people with digestive issues. Since lectins have been shown to bind to the gut wall, removing them might alleviate symptoms for certain individuals.

Autoimmune Responses: Proponents of the lectin-free diet argue that it can reduce inflammation and potentially improve symptoms associated with autoimmune diseases.

Possible Nutrient Deficiencies and Health Concerns

Reduced Fiber Intake: By cutting out legumes and whole grains, the diet significantly lowers fiber intake. Fiber is vital for gut health and regular bowel movements.

Loss of Vital Nutrients: The exclusion of a wide range of fruits and vegetables can lead to a lack of essential vitamins and minerals in the diet.

Nutrient Deficiencies: Those following a strict lectin-free diet may be at risk for deficiencies in nutrients such as protein, calcium, and iron, which are abundant in beans, dairy, and legumes.

Concerns from Health Professionals: Many health professionals worry that the dietary restrictions of the lectin-free diet could lead to an unbalanced diet, missing out on valuable nutrients necessary for good health.

Scientific Evidence Behind Lectin-Free Diets

Discussing the scientific evidence around lectin-free diets requires a focus on their associations with gut health and weight loss, as well as the long-term health implications of such dietary restrictions.

Research on Gut Health and Lectins

Research indicates that lectins—proteins found in various foods like legumes, grains, and certain vegetables—can resist digestion and potentially interact with the gut lining. Some studies suggest that these interactions might lead to a range of digestive problems. In the context of specific conditions like irritable bowel syndrome (IBS) or other chronic digestive disorders, reducing lectin intake could help to alleviate symptoms such as bloating and inflammation within the gut. However, robust scientific evidence to support the broader claims of improved gut health for the general population remains insufficient.

Weight Loss and Lectin Restriction

Advocates for lectin-free diets often claim weight loss benefits. While some diets that eliminate foods with high lectin contents, such as certain grains and legumes, might result in temporary weight reduction, this effect is often the consequence of diminished calorie intake rather than the absence of lectins themselves. Scientific evidence is currently inconclusive regarding the direct effect of lectin restriction in promoting long-lasting weight management.

Long-Term Health Implications

The long-term implications of adhering strictly to a lectin-free diet have not been extensively studied. Potential concerns arise from eliminating a broad spectrum of foods, which could result in nutritional deficiencies. Maintaining a balanced diet while selectively reducing lectins may be more suitable for long-term health benefits, rather than fully excluding all lectin-containing foods. Preparation and Cooking Techniques for Reducing Lectins

To mitigate the effects of lectins, certain preparation and cooking techniques are applied to grains, legumes, and other plant foods known to contain these proteins.

Methods of Cooking to Deactivate Lectins

Boiling is the primary method utilized to deactivate lectins in foods like beans and legumes. The process involves cooking these foods at high temperatures that are sufficient to neutralize lectin activity. To ensure safety and digestibility, beans must be boiled for a minimum of 10 minutes; slow cooking or low-temperature methods are inadequate for deactivating lectins.

  • Pressure cooking: This technique is especially effective for deactivating lectins in legumes and grains. The high-pressure environment combined with elevated temperatures ensures that lectins are denatured, rendering them inactive.

  • High-temperature cooking: Foods must be cooked at above 100°C (212°F) to sufficiently breakdown lectin proteins.

Effectiveness of Soaking and Sprouting

Soaking is often recommended as a preliminary step before cooking. It involves immersing whole grains or legumes in water for several hours or overnight. The intention is to leach out lectins and other anti-nutrients, making them less active.

  • Soaking: Whole grains and legumes can be soaked in water for at least 12 hours, then rinsing them before cooking is suggested to reduce their lectin content.

Sprouting involves germinating the seeds of grains and legumes to decrease lectin levels. During the sprouting process, the plant naturally deactivates some lectin content to encourage growth.

  • Sprouting: Allowing grains and legumes to germinate can reduce the availability of lectins. It is important to ensure proper sprouting techniques, followed by adequate rinsing, to remove the deactivated lectins.

Dietary Comparisons and Alternatives

In evaluating the lectin-free diet's effectiveness for gut health and weight loss, it is essential to contrast it with other popular diets and contemplate the structured approach of an elimination diet.

Lectin-Free vs Other Popular Diets

The lectin-free diet restricts foods high in lectins—an abundant and diverse group of proteins found in various plant and animal foods. Proponents argue that avoiding lectins can lead to improved health outcomes, particularly for digestive issues and weight management. Animal proteins like pastured chicken and wild-caught salmon are encouraged as they are low in lectins, while certain plant-based foods, especially nightshades and legumes, are limited.

  • Keto Diet: Focuses on high fat, moderate protein, and very low carbohydrates. This diet aims to induce ketosis, a state where the body uses fat as its primary energy source instead of carbohydrates, potentially aiding in weight loss.

    • Carbohydrates: Keto is much lower in carbohydrates than a lectin-free diet.

    • Fiber: Lectin-free has no specific carbohydrate limit and can be higher in fiber due to the inclusion of certain fruits and non-nightshade vegetables.

  • Paleo Diet: Emphasizes foods presumed to have been eaten by early humans, mainly consisting of lean meats, fish, fruits, vegetables, nuts, and seeds, while excluding processed foods, grains, and dairy.

    • Legumes and Grains: Unlike Paleo, lectin-free specifically avoids legumes and grains due to their high lectin content.

  • Vegan Diet: Exclusively consumes plant-based foods and excludes all animal products. Vegan diets can be rich in lectins due to the reliance on legumes and whole grains for protein and other nutrients.

    • Animal Protein: Lectin-free diets allow for animal protein but limit legumes, a staple protein source in vegan diets.

Considering an Elimination Diet Approach

An elimination diet meticulously removes foods suspected of causing adverse reactions and systematically reintroduces them to identify triggers. While the lectin-free diet removes high-lectin foods presumed to affect gut health and weight, a typical elimination diet does not target lectins specifically but focuses on broader food groups.

  • Elimination Process: Begins by cutting out common allergens and irritants like dairy, gluten, soy, and eggs. Afterward, these foods are reintroduced one at a time while monitoring symptoms.

  • Application to Lectin-Free: For individuals exploring the lectin-free diet, using the elimination diet principles can help determine if lectins specifically contribute to their health concerns.

  • Health Monitoring: It is crucial to ensure adequate nutrient intake and balance, especially when consuming less fiber and excluding nutritious legumes and whole grains that contribute to gut health.

The Influence of Dr. Steven Gundry's 'The Plant Paradox'

Dr. Steven Gundry, a cardiologist, introduced a wider audience to the concept of a lectin-free diet with his book, The Plant Paradox. He argues that lectins—an abundant type of protein found in plants—can cause inflammation and weight gain. His book provides an extensive guide on how to live lectin-free, and it has been influential in persuading individuals to try this diet. However, it's essential to note that some nutritionists and health experts express skepticism over the book's claims, recommending further research to fully understand the effects of lectins.

Advice from Registered Dietitians and Nutritionists

Registered dietitians and nutritionists offer a balanced perspective on the lectin-free diet. They typically emphasize moderation and careful preparation of high-lectin foods, such as soaking and boiling beans, rather than complete avoidance. Nutritionists point out that lectin-rich foods can be a healthy part of a balanced diet when prepared properly, as they often contain other beneficial nutrients. Debunking Lectin Myths and Marketing

The marketing of the lectin-free diet often hinges on the idea that lectins—which are found in many plant-based foods—are inherently harmful and toxic. While it is true that certain foods with lectins, such as raw kidney beans, can cause nausea and vomiting due to their high lectin content, the key is in their preparation. Proper cooking methods typically degrade lectins to negligible levels, making foods safe to consume.

It's important for consumers to understand that while lectins can bind to cell membranes, this does not inherently make them toxic or harmful to health. For example, some studies have shown that pulse consumption, including foods rich in lectins like beans and legumes, is associated not with weight gain, but rather with weight loss.

Safety and Side Effects of a Lectin-Free Diet

When assessing the safety of the lectin-free diet, one should consider the potential side effects and the nutrients one might miss from cutting out various foods. Completely eliminating foods with lectins can lead to an inadequate intake of fiber and essential nutrients, which are crucial for gut health and overall bodily functions.

The diet's safety can usually be ensured if one carefully plans to include all necessary nutrients. However, as for any significant dietary change, it is generally recommended to consult a healthcare professional to prevent nutritional gaps and unintended side effects.

Impact on Digestive Health and Microbiome

A lectin-free diet eliminates many foods that are high in fiber, which can have mixed effects on digestive health. Fiber is crucial for maintaining a healthy gastrointestinal system and is known to support the microbiome. Long-term avoidance of high-fiber foods may reduce the diversity and functionality of gut bacteria, which can lead to gastrointestinal issues. However, for individuals with specific digestive conditions that are exacerbated by lectins, reducing these proteins may provide relief from symptoms such as bloating or discomfort.

  • Dietary Fiber: Essential for a healthy microbiome and can be deficient in a lectin-free diet.

  • Gastrointestinal Issues: Some individuals may experience reduced symptoms when lectin intake is minimized.

Connection Between Lectins and Chronic Diseases

While some proponents of lectin-free diets suggest that lectins can instigate an inflammatory response and contribute to autoimmune diseases, there is a lack of substantial research to conclude that lectin avoidance is beneficial for everyone. Lectins are implicated in the immune response, but they are not the sole factor in the development of autoimmune or chronic conditions. Regarding cardiovascular and heart disease, lectins do not have a direct and clearly established link. It is essential to approach the role of lectins in chronic diseases with consideration of the full dietary context and the individual's specific health status.

  • Inflammatory Response: Lectins may influence inflammation, but are not the only factor in autoimmune diseases.

  • Chronic Conditions: There is insufficient evidence to confirm a direct link between lectins and chronic diseases like cardiovascular or heart disease.
